Bail and Raddus, who has precedence?

By Admiral Theia, in Star Wars: Armada

If I'm second player, and I use Raddus to bring in Bail Organa's ship on the round chosen for his card, can his ship go first? It's a question of must (on Bail) and cannot (on Raddus). For that matter, does Bail even force you to activate the ship he is on (with the words "you must activate", which I believe generally does mean that ship, not the player), or is it just that you must use an activation at the beginning of the ship phase.

Raddus wins out. "Cannot" is the strongest word in Armada terminology and it beats everything.

Gah... Third time ?

The question is irrelevant.

You trigger Raddus first.

When it comes time to trigger Bail and put a counter on him, Bail is out of play and cannot be triggered..

So Bail does nothing.
